Demographics details for Glenwood, AR vs Hicksville, NY

Population Overview

Compare main population characteristics in Glenwood, AR vs Hicksville, NY.

Data Glenwood Hicksville
Population 2,064 44,084
Median Age 45.3 years 41.3 years
Median Income $33,958 $139,809
Married Families 31.0% 46.0%
Poverty Level 15% 4%
Unemployment Rate 5.1 4.0

Population Comparison: Glenwood vs Hicksville

  • The population in Hicksville is higher at 44,084, compared to 2,064 in Glenwood.
  • Residents in Glenwood have a higher median age of 45.3 years compared to 41.3 years in Hicksville.
  • Hicksville has a higher median income of $139,809, compared to $33,958 in Glenwood.
  • In Hicksville, the percentage of married families is higher at 46.0%, compared to 31.0% in Glenwood.
  • Glenwood has a higher poverty level at 15% compared to 4% in Hicksville.
  • The unemployment rate in Glenwood is higher at 5.1%, compared to 4.0% in Hicksville.
